Dehiscence
The splitting or bursting open of a surgical wound, often leading to complications in the healing process.
Stage II Pressure Ulcer
A type of injury to skin and possibly underlying tissue, appearing as a blister or open sore, caused by prolonged pressure on the skin.
Granulated Tissue
New connective tissue and microscopic blood vessels that form on the surfaces of a wound during the healing process.
Minimal Scarring
The least possible formation of fibrous tissue (scar) at the site of an injury or incision, often a goal in surgical healing.
